Conversion Formula

The formula to convert feet to meters is straightforward: multiply the number of feet by 0.3048. This is because 1 foot equals exactly 0.3048 meters. For example, if you have 10 feet, you multiply 10 by 0.3048, resulting in 3.048 meters.

Mathematically: meters = feet × 0.3048. This conversion works because the foot measurement is defined in relation to the meter, allowing for direct multiplication to switch units.

Conversion Definitions

Feet (ft)

Feet is a unit of length used mainly in the United States, defined as exactly 12 inches, and used to measure height, distance, or length in various contexts, especially in construction and land measurement.

Meters (m)

Meters are the base unit of length in the metric system, used worldwide, defined as the distance light travels in vacuum in 1/299,792,458 seconds, and common for scientific and everyday measurements.

Conversion FAQs

Why is the conversion factor 0.3048 used for feet to meters?

This factor is based on the international definition that one foot equals exactly 0.3048 meters, ensuring consistency in metric conversions and standardization across measurements worldwide.

Can I convert feet to meters manually for any number?

Yes, by multiplying the number of feet by 0.3048, you can convert any length from feet to meters, though for large or complex calculations, a calculator or conversion tool is recommended.

Is the conversion from feet to meters exact?

Yes, since the foot is defined as exactly 0.3048 meters, the conversion is precise, without approximation, making it reliable for scientific and technical uses.
